According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, prices in Minneapolis-St Paul, Minnesota are 155.85% higher in 2024 versus 1988 (a $82.60 difference in value).
Between 1988 and 2024: Minneapolis/St. Paul experienced an average inflation rate of 2.64% per year. This rate of change indicates significant inflation. In other words, $53 in Minneapolis/St. Paul in the year 1988 would cost $135.60 in 2024 for an equivalent purchase. Compared to the overall inflation rate of 2.75% during this same period, inflation in Minneapolis/St. Paul was lower.
In the year 1988: Pricing changed by 5.02%, which is above the average yearly change in Minneapolis/St. Paul during the 1988-2024 time period. Compared to inflation for all items in 1988 (4.08%), inflation in Minneapolis/St. Paul was higher.
